In a shocking turn of events, UK authorities have arrested five individuals, including four Iranian nationals, in connection with an alleged terror plot. The arrests have sent shockwaves through the country as details of the investigation continue to unfold.
The incident occurred earlier this week when law enforcement officials took the five suspects into custody in various locations across the United Kingdom. While the exact nature of the alleged plot remains unclear, the involvement of Iranian citizens has raised concerns about potential international links and the ongoing tensions in the region.
According to sources familiar with the matter, the investigation is still in its early stages, and the authorities are working diligently to gather all the necessary evidence and uncover the full extent of the suspected scheme. The identities of the arrested individuals have not been officially released, and it is unclear whether they have any previous connections to extremist groups or activities.
